Political Science Schools in Sacramento, California
Sacramento has 407,018 residents. It is located in Sacramento county.
Political Science schools in Sacramento charged students an average tuition of $7,117.00 if they were California residents, and $10,222.00 if they were non-residents, during the 2009 - 2010 school year.
The cost, on average, for books and supplies needed for political science schools in Sacramento is $1,517.00. Students living on campus at political science schools in Sacramento paid an average of $11,332.00 for room and board during the 2009 - 2010 school year. Students living at home incurred costs of $5,099.00. There are three political science colleges in Sacramento from which students can pick the one that best suits their needs. 121 students were reported to have graduated from political science programs in Sacramento in the 2008 - 2009 school year.
